TOWER TOKYO
Standing 333 meters high in the center of Tokyo, Tokyo Tower is the world's tallest, self-supported steel tower and 13 meters taller than its model, Eiffel Tower.
A symbol of Japan's postwar rebirth as a major economic power, Tokyo Tower was the country's tallest structure from its completion in 1958 until 2012 when it was surpassed by Tokyo Skytree
In addition to being a popular tourist spot, Tokyo Tower serve as a broadcast antenna.